Du bist nicht angemeldet. Der Zugriff auf einige Boards wurde daher deaktiviert.

#1 09. April 2011 17:18

rednose
probiert CMS/ms aus
Registriert: 28. März 2011
Beiträge: 63

Availability Installation

Modul Availability 1.7.12

Es braucht viele Module dazu
•   CGEcommerceBase => 1.0
•   CGSimpleSmarty => 1.4
•   JQueryTools => 1.0.4   
•   FrontEnduser
•   CGEXtension

In der Hilfe des Moduls steht zwar, was man nach der Installation machen und wie man es im Template einbinden kann. Leider sind da aber für die Frontend-Features noch zusätzliche Massnahme nötig, damit es lauft.

In der Metadaten muss noch javascript aktiviert werden.

In den Seitenspezifischen Meta-Daten (Registerkarte Optionen) einfügen

 {JQueryTools action='incjs'}{literal}<script type="text/javascript" src="modules/Availability/lib/php_js.js"></script>
<script type="text/javascript" src="modules/JQueryTools/lib/jquery.json-1.3.min.js"></script>{/literal}

Mit  {JQueryTools action='incjs'} werden sehr viele Jquery-Skripte integriert. Leider funktioniert es nicht ohne. Ohne die andere 2 funktioniert das Reservieren via Frontend auch nicht.

Wichtig für das Reservieren via Frontend ist der Erstellung eine Benutzergruppe in FEU und ein Benutzer mit Email-Adresse. Dieser muss sich dann selbstverständlich auf der Webseite einloggen können. Diese Benutzergruppe wird dann in der Einstellungen von Availability angewählt.

Was (noch) nicht funktioniert, sind die 2 Funktionen, die in der Bestätigungsemail geboten werden; Reservierung löschen und eine Mitteilung senden. Die werde ich persönlich einfach mal aus dem Email-Template nehmen.

Auch Dayview im Backend geht noch nicht.  Ich habe noch nicht alles auf Herz und Nieren geprüft, werde aber wieder etwas schreiben, wenn ich etwas finde.

Beitrag geändert von rednose (09. April 2011 17:20)

Offline

#2 11. April 2011 07:43

Andynium
Moderator
Ort: Dohna / SN / Deutschland
Registriert: 13. September 2010
Beiträge: 7.017
Webseite

Re: Availability Installation

Vielen Dank für deine Beschreibung zum ersten Einstieg in das Modul!!!

Offline

#3 09. Juni 2011 12:24

dariane
Gast

Re: Availability Installation

Eine sehr gute Beschreibung - vielen lieben Dank dafür. Welchen Teil genau nimmst du aus dem Email-Template um Reservierungen zu löschen und Mitteilungen zu versenden?

#4 10. Juni 2011 08:20

rednose
probiert CMS/ms aus
Registriert: 28. März 2011
Beiträge: 63

Re: Availability Installation

Neben Einstellungen verwalten, steht auch ein Link zu Templates verwalten.
Dann auf Template von Reservation Confirm Email Templates.
Direkt vor dem </body> folgendes entfernen:

<p>If there are errors in your reservation, you can edit it by clicking <a href="{$edit_url}">here</a>. This link will work until the date of the reservation.</p>

Eventuell ersetzen mit link zu Kontaktformular, oder ein Text mit Emailadresse wo sie sich wenden können in Falle ein Problem oder ändern.
Also eine Reservierung löschen/ändern kann ( bei mir auf jedem Fall) bis jetzt nur via Backend.

Offline

#5 24. Juni 2013 22:50

Janl
Server-Pate
Ort: Freistadt, Österreich
Registriert: 13. Dezember 2010
Beiträge: 1.227
Webseite

Re: Availability Installation

Kurze Frage,

kann man vom backend Reservieren, denn in 1.11.7 mit availabilitz 1.8.1 geht das nicht.

mfg
Jan


Ubuntu 16.04 KDE - Kubuntu 18.04 / win10 (1 duo-boot laptop)- LAMP
Raspi 4b mit Ubuntu 20.04 (64bit) und Mate.

Offline